McLarens New Zealand welcomes leading liability and financial lines specialists, Casualty and Professional Services Limited.

Expert claims service provider, McLarens New Zealand, is delighted to announce that as of Monday 17th April 2023 leading liability and financial lines specialist adjusting firm, Casualty and Professional Services Limited (CPS) will be joining McLarens.

“As McLarens continues to focus on quality people, employee-first culture, and succession, welcoming CPS to McLarens significantly enhances our technical expertise and strong talent bench. It complements our ultimate desire to continue to provide market leading outcomes, sound development opportunities for our team in specialist areas, and expands our casualty team in response to growing market demand”, McLarens New Zealand Managing Director, Dean Garrod said.

CPS as a niche player, brings a unique combination of services to McLarens’ clients, providing further breadth of experience on complex casualty and professional indemnity lines.

CPS was founded by Director Jeff Stagg in 2007 and provides niche investigations and handling of casualty and financial lines claims, including those emanating from major and complex losses. CPS has developed an outstanding reputation in the market that will complement McLarens’ overall business success.

Jeff, an Executive Adjuster, and specialist in his field, is joining McLarens as National Lead: Casualty and Professional Indemnity Services. Also joining McLarens is talented senior Liability Adjuster, Beatrix Keene. Beatrix has a strong background in insurance, backed by legal qualifications. She also brings solid experience dealing with a variety of claims in the liability field.
